第8讲现代控制系统分析设计(4)

2019-09-01 19:29

例8_11

求典型二阶系统

2?n H(s)?22s?2??ns??n当??0.7,?n?6时的单位冲激响应。

解: wn=6; kos=0.7; figure(1); num=wn.^2;

den=[1,2*kos*wn,wn.^2]; figure

impulse(num,den)

title('Impulse response');

Impulse responseFrom: U(1)32.52AmplitudeTo: Y(1)1.510.50-0.500.511.5Time (sec.) 回目录

例8_12

有高阶系统

????1.6?0.900??1????0.9000??0??x?????0.40.5?0.5?2.45??x????u????002.450??1? ??y??1111?x??0?求单位阶跃响应,单位冲激响应激零输入响应(设初始状态x0??1解:

a=[2.25,-5,-1.25,-0.5;2.25,-4.25,-1.25,-0.25; 0.25,-0.5,-1.25,-1;1.25,-1.75,-0.25,-0.75]; b=[4,6;2,4;2,2;0,2]; c=[0,0,0,1;0,2,0,2]; d=zeros(2,2); figure;

subplot(2,2,1); step(a,b,c,d);

axis([0,6,-0.5,2.5]); %title('Step Response'); subplot(2,2,2); impulse(a,b,c,d);

%title('Impulse response'); subplot(2,2,3);

%axis([0,6,-0.5,2.5]); x0=[1;1;1;-1];

initial(a,b,c,d,x0);

%title('Intial response'); subplot(2,2,4); pzmap(a,b,c,d);

%title('Pole-Zero Map') ;

1?1?T)1

Step ResponseFrom: U(1)2To: Y(1)Impulse ResponseFrom: U(1)2To: Y(1)From: U(2)From: U(2)Amplitude010500481204812Amplitude10-2200To: Y(2)To: Y(2)-200481204812Time (sec.)Initial Condition Results 1To: Y(1)Time (sec.)Pole zero map10.5Imag AxisAmplitude0-120-20510150-0.5-1-1.5To: Y(2)Time (sec.)-1-0.5Real Axis0

回目录

例8_13

多输入多输出系统

??5?1.25?2.25??2.25?4.25?1.25?x?????0.25?0.5?1.25???1.25?1.75?0.25???000y???020???0.5??46??24??0.25??x???u?1??22???? ?0.75??02?1?x2??求单位阶跃响应和单位冲激响应。

解:

a=[2.25,-5,-1.25,-0.5;2.25,-4.25,-1.25,-0.25; 0.25,-0.5,-1.25,-1;1.25,-1.75,-0.25,-0.75]; b=[4,6;2,4;2,2;0,2]; c=[0,0,0,1;0,2,0,2]; d=zeros(2,2); figure(1);

step(a,b,c,d); figure(2);

impulse(a,b,c,d); Impulse ResponseFrom: U(1)2From: U(2)To: Y(1)10Amplitude-11510To: Y(2)50-50481204812Time (sec.)回目录

例8_14

连续系统

?00???1.6?0.9?1???0.9??0?000??x???u????x?0.5?0.5?2.45??0.4?1? ?????002.450???0???y??1111?x?以t=0.5s采样周期,采用双线性变换算法转换为离散系统,然后求出离散系统的单位阶跃响应、单位冲激响应及零输入响应(设初始状态x0T??111?1?)。

解:

a1=[-1.6,-0.9,0,0;0.9,0,0,0;

0.4,0.5,-5.0,-2.45;0,0,2.45,0]; b1=[1;0;1;0]; c1=[1,1,1,1]; d1=[0]; t=0.5;

[a,b,c,d]=c2dm(a1,b1,c1,d1,t,'tustin'); figure(1);

subplot(2,2,1); dstep(a,b,c,d); subplot(2,2,2); dimpulse(a,b,c,d); subplot(2,2,3); x0=[1;1;1;-1];

dinitial(a,b,c,d,x0); axis([0 6 0.5 2.5]); subplot(2,2,4);

[z,p,k]=ss2zp(a,b,c,d,1); zplane(z,p);


第8讲现代控制系统分析设计(4).doc 将本文的Word文档下载到电脑 下载失败或者文档不完整,请联系客服人员解决!

下一篇:易经中的和谐思想

相关阅读
本类排行
× 注册会员免费下载(下载后可以自由复制和排版)

马上注册会员

注:下载文档有可能“只有目录或者内容不全”等情况,请下载之前注意辨别,如果您已付费且无法下载或内容有问题,请联系我们协助你处理。
微信: QQ: